Niagara College was featured in Education News Canada for the January 29 launch of a new and expended Indigenous Lounge at the Daniel J. Patterson Campus in Niagara-on-the-Lake

The grand re-opening of the space showcased the space, operated by the College’s Indigenous Education department, for students to gather, study, socialize and celebrate their culture. The new lounge is more spacious with additional amenities: a ventilated area to allow for smudging sessions, a kitchenette with a sink and refrigerator to enable food prep, and more seating, tables, and extra computer workstations. It is also in a more central location on campus, in a high-traffic area near the Student Commons.

College president Dr. Dan Patterson, and Student Services director Lianne Gagnon are quoted in the re-release, sharing their pride for the new space, its importance to student life, and the importance of culturally inclusive spaces on NC’s campuses.
